编程可以当什么职业

fiy 其他 4

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程可以当多种职业,包括软件工程师、应用程序员、网站开发员、数据分析师等等。以下是一些关于编程职业的详细介绍:

    1. 软件工程师:软件工程师负责开发和维护软件系统。他们会使用不同的编程语言和开发工具来设计和编写代码,以满足客户需求和项目要求。软件工程师需要具备良好的编程技能、逻辑思维和问题解决能力。

    2. 应用程序员:应用程序员专门负责开发和维护各种应用程序,包括移动应用、桌面应用和Web应用。他们会使用不同的编程语言和开发工具来实现应用程序的功能和界面,并确保程序的稳定性和安全性。

    3. 网站开发员:网站开发员主要负责设计、开发和维护网站。他们使用HTML、CSS、JavaScript等语言和工具来创建网页和网站,并确保网站的用户体验和功能正常运行。

    4. 数据分析师:数据分析师使用编程技术来处理和分析大量的数据,以提取有价值的信息和洞察。他们可以使用编程语言如Python、R等来处理数据、建立模型和进行统计分析,从而为企业决策提供支持。

    此外,编程还可以用于游戏开发、人工智能、机器学习、网络安全等领域。这些职业需要不断学习和更新技术,保持对新技术和趋势的关注,并具备良好的问题解决能力和团队合作能力。总体而言,编程职业具有广阔的发展空间和就业机会,是当今信息技术时代中备受追捧的职业之一。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程可以成为以下几种职业:

    1. 软件工程师:作为软件工程师,你将负责设计、开发和维护软件应用程序。你需要掌握多种编程语言和技术,并能够根据用户需求开发高质量的软件。软件工程师在各个行业都有需求,包括科技、金融、医疗等。

    2. 网站开发者:作为网站开发者,你将建立和维护各种类型的网站,包括企业网站、电子商务网站、博客等。你将使用各种编程语言和技术,如HTML、CSS、JavaScript、PHP等来设计和开发网站,并确保网站的正常运行和安全性。

    3. 数据分析师:作为数据分析师,你将使用编程技术来收集、整理和分析大量的数据,以帮助企业做出更好的决策。你需要掌握数据分析工具和编程语言,如Python、R等,以及统计学和数学知识。

    4. 游戏开发者:作为游戏开发者,你将使用编程技术来设计、开发和测试电子游戏。你需要掌握游戏引擎、图形编程和物理模拟等技术,如Unity、Cocos等,以及相关的编程语言,如C++、C#等。

    5. 移动应用开发者:作为移动应用开发者,你将使用编程技术来设计和开发手机应用程序,包括iOS和Android平台。你需要掌握移动应用开发工具和编程语言,如Java、Swift等,以及UI设计和用户体验等知识。

    总之,编程是一个非常有前景和广泛应用的技能,你可以选择不同的职业道路来发展自己的编程技术。无论你是选择成为软件工程师、网站开发者、数据分析师、游戏开发者还是移动应用开发者,编程能力都将成为你的核心竞争力。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程作为一项技能,可以成为一个职业,且在现代社会的数字化时代中,越来越多的人选择了成为程序员。编程职业有着广泛的应用领域,包括软件开发、网络安全、数据分析、人工智能等等。下面将从准备工作、学习路径和就业方向等方面介绍编程职业的相关内容。

    一、准备工作
    在准备步入编程职业之前,有一些准备工作需要做:
    1.明确自己的兴趣和目标:编程涉及多个领域,如前端开发、后端开发、移动应用开发等,需要根据自己的兴趣和目标选择合适的方向。
    2.学习基础知识:学习编程需要掌握基本的计算机科学知识,包括数据结构、算法、操作系统和计算机网络等。
    3.选择编程语言:根据自己的兴趣和目标选择适合的编程语言,如Java、Python、C++等,同时要注意掌握基本的编程思维和解决问题的能力。
    4.练习和实践:通过解决实际问题、参与开源项目、完成个人项目等方式,提升自己的编程能力和经验。

    二、学习路径
    编程职业的学习路径可以根据自己的兴趣和目标来确定,一般可以分为以下几个阶段:
    1.学习编程语言:选择一门编程语言开始学习,可以通过阅读相关教程、参加培训班、在线学习平台等途径入门。
    2.掌握数据结构和算法:数据结构和算法是编程的基础,需要深入学习和理解,以提高代码的效率和质量。
    3.学习软件工程原理和方法:了解软件开发的生命周期、团队协作、版本控制等知识,培养良好的编程习惯和团队合作能力。
    4.深入学习领域知识:根据自己的兴趣和目标,深入学习相关的领域知识,如前端开发、后端开发、数据分析等。
    5.持续学习和自我提升:编程是一个不断学习和更新知识的领域,需要时刻跟进最新的技术和工具,不断提升自己的能力和竞争力。

    三、就业方向
    编程职业的就业方向多种多样,以下是一些常见的就业方向:
    1.软件开发:从事软件开发工作,根据需求开发、测试和维护软件系统,可以选择前端开发、后端开发、全栈开发等方向。
    2.移动应用开发:负责开发手机或平板电脑上的应用程序,可以选择iOS开发(使用Swift或Objective-C)或Android开发(使用Java或Kotlin)。
    3.网络安全:负责保护计算机网络系统的安全,进行网络安全评估、漏洞分析和安全防护等工作。
    4.数据分析:利用编程技术处理和分析大量的数据,从中提取有价值的信息和洞察,并支持决策和业务发展。
    5.人工智能:研究和开发智能系统,包括机器学习、深度学习和自然语言处理等相关领域。

    总之,编程职业有着广阔的发展前景,但也需要不断学习和自我提升,跟随技术的发展变化。通过良好的准备工作和学习路径,可以在编程领域找到适合自己的职业方向,并取得成功。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部